Scan-based emitter passive localization 总被引:2,自引:0,他引:2
This paper investigates the problem of estimating the position of a scanning emitter using a passive scan-based geolocation technique. This is achieved by taking advantage of the geometric constraints introduced by the uniform rotating motion of the antenna main beam as it sweeps across a number of separate receivers. A detailed analysis of the estimation process and accuracy of the emitter position is given and a number of computer simulations showing the benefits of this geolocation technique are also included 相似文献

The inverse problem of finding the required signal-to-noise ratio (SNR) given a set of probability parameters and number of samples is a nontrivial problem. Several past attempts have proposed simple approximations for the SNR, but the achieved accuracy varied across the parameter space and was at times poor. The approximation equations proposed here are considerably more accurate over a larger parameter space. 相似文献
